NC State’s ACC Leaders After Week 5

NC State has quite a few players that rank in the Top-10 in the ACC in individual statistical categories after Week 5 of the College Football season.

Wolfpack quarterback Ryan Finley leads the ACC in passing yards per game (328.3), and ranks 2nd in completion percentage (68.6%), 4th in passing efficiency rating, and 7th in touchdown passes.

NC State Running Back Reggie Gallaspy ranks 6th in the ACC in rushing touchdowns with 5.

The Wolfpack wide receiver corps is deep, with 3 fellas from Coach McDonald’s room ranking in the Top-5 in receptions per game. Jakobi Meyers is 2nd (6.7) in the conference, Kelvin Harmon ranks 4th (6.0), and Emeka Emezie is right behind him in 5th (5.0)

The same 3 receivers also rank in the Top-10 in the ACC in receiving yards per game: Kelvin Harmon – 2nd (101.5), Jakobi Meyers – 5th (73.3), and Emeka Emezie – 10th (61.0).

Place Kicker Chris Dunn ranks 2nd amongst ACC place kickers in points per game (9.8).

Kelvin Harmon ranks 8th in the conference in all-purpose yards per game (101.5).

Wolfpack punter AJ Cole ranks 10th in the ACC in yards per punt (39.7)

Two Wolfpack linebackers rank in the Top-10 in tackles per game. Germaine Pratt is the ACC leader (9.0), and Isaiah Moore ranks 7th (7.0).

Defensive Tackle Larrell Murchison ranks 10th in the conference in sacks per game (0.75)
